Could a delusion be a delusion if the person knows it's a delusion?

A doctor has provided 1 answer

Delusions: Psychotic symptoms involve a loss of touch with reality. Patients with psychosis have an impaired reality sense/experience, meaning that what they see, hear, or believe is erroneous or false. However, psychotic patients can have good reality testing. That is, some can identify that the delusion (fixed false belief) or hallucination is false even though their is impairment in reality sense.
